9FEB26 Regulate Transitions
"the space between" Stress spikes happen in transitions; between tasks, roles, and environments. Action: Choose one transition today and insert a 20–30 second reset. Why it matters: Small resets prevent large emotional swings. Reflection: “What transition felt smoother today?”
